Corner litter boxes maximize your rabbit’s living space while maintaining cleanliness standards. These triangular designs fit snugly into cage corners and hutch angles where traditional rectangular boxes can’t.

Triangle Design Benefits

Triangle litter boxes utilize every inch of corner space efficiently. The angled design prevents waste from scattering into living areas while creating a natural bathroom zone your rabbit will instinctively use. This shape reduces the overall footprint by 30-40% compared to rectangular alternatives.

Easy Access Features

Low-entry sides allow rabbits to hop in and out comfortably without strain. Most corner boxes feature 3-4 inch front walls with higher 6-7 inch back walls for optimal containment. Wide openings accommodate rabbits of all sizes from dwarf breeds to Flemish Giants.

Cleaning Convenience

Corner litter boxes simplify daily maintenance with removable grates and smooth surfaces. The triangular shape concentrates waste in one area making scooping faster and more efficient. Most models feature snap-on components that separate easily for thorough washing and disinfection.

Large Capacity Litter Boxes for Multi-Rabbit Households

Multi-rabbit households need litter boxes that can handle increased waste volume while maintaining cleanliness standards. You’ll want spacious designs that accommodate multiple rabbits without overcrowding or territorial disputes.

Size Specifications

Large capacity litter boxes typically measure 24-30 inches in length and 18-20 inches in width. You’ll need approximately 4-6 square feet of litter space per rabbit to prevent overcrowding. Corner models for multi-rabbit setups often feature extended dimensions of 20×20 inches at the base, providing ample room for two medium-sized rabbits or three smaller breeds.

Durability Features

Heavy-duty plastic construction withstands constant use from multiple rabbits without cracking or warping. You’ll find reinforced corners and thicker sidewalls that resist chewing and scratching damage. Metal grates with powder-coated finishes prevent rust and corrosion, while snap-lock mechanisms ensure secure attachment even with active rabbits jumping in and out frequently.

Maintenance Requirements

Daily scooping becomes more critical with multiple rabbits producing 200-300 pellets per day combined. You’ll need to change litter every 2-3 days instead of weekly intervals. Deep cleaning with enzyme-based cleaners prevents odor buildup and bacterial growth that develops faster in high-capacity boxes with concentrated waste deposits.

Sifting litter boxes revolutionize rabbit care by separating clean litter from waste through an ingenious two-tray system. You’ll find these boxes eliminate the tedious task of scooping individual pellets while preserving usable litter.

Sifting Mechanism Design

Dual-tray systems feature interlocking components that make waste separation effortless. The top tray contains perforated holes sized precisely for your rabbit’s droppings to fall through while retaining clean litter above. Bottom collection trays catch waste automatically, and lifting handles on both trays prevent spillage during the sifting process. Most models include snap-lock mechanisms that keep trays aligned during use.

Time-Saving Benefits

Sifting reduces daily cleaning time by up to 75% compared to traditional scooping methods. You’ll complete litter maintenance in under two minutes by simply lifting the top tray and shaking gently. The separated waste empties directly into disposal bags without mess, and clean litter returns to the box immediately. Weekly deep cleaning becomes unnecessary since you’re constantly refreshing the litter supply.

Compatible Litter Types

Pellet-based litters work best with sifting systems due to their uniform size and shape. Paper pellets, wood pellets, and compressed grass pellets all sift effectively through standard 6-8mm perforations. Avoid clay-based or fine-grain litters that clog the sifting holes, and steer clear of clumping varieties that create messy chunks. Recycled newspaper pellets offer excellent compatibility while being budget-friendly and highly absorbent.
